Benoni

Benoni is a city in Gauteng province, South Africa, situated on the East Rand of the Witwatersrand metropolitan area. The city lies approximately 26 km east of Johannesburg and forms part of the Ekurhuleni Metropolitan Municipality. Benoni has a population of over 150 000 residents and serves as an important industrial and commercial centre within the greater Johannesburg conurbation. The city's economy has historically been anchored by gold mining, which drove its early development and growth throughout the twentieth century. Today Benoni hosts a diverse industrial base including manufacturing, engineering, and agricultural processing facilities, with sectors such as conveyor belting, rubber products, and mining equipment production maintaining a significant presence. The city is home to established industrial parks and benefits from its strategic location along major transport corridors linking Johannesburg with the eastern regions of Gauteng. Benoni's infrastructure includes rail connections, proximity to OR Tambo International Airport, and access to national road networks, supporting both domestic and export-oriented industries. The area also features residential suburbs, commercial districts, and recreational facilities including golf courses and lakes formed from historical mining activities. Benoni was established in 1903 following the discovery of gold on the East Rand, and its name is derived from the Hebrew word meaning 'son of my sorrow', chosen by the wife of one of the original farm owners.
